Troponin C (pronounced: troh-POH-nin see) is a protein that plays a crucial role in the contraction of striated muscle tissues. It is part of the troponin complex, which also includes Troponin I and Troponin T.

Function

Troponin C is responsible for binding calcium ions, which triggers a conformational change in the troponin complex. This change allows tropomyosin to move away from the actin binding sites, enabling myosin to bind to actin and initiate muscle contraction.

Clinical Significance

In a clinical setting, Troponin C is not typically measured. Instead, levels of Troponin I and Troponin T are often used as biomarkers for myocardial infarction (heart attack), as these proteins are released into the bloodstream when heart muscle is damaged.
